Abstract

The aim of this project was to investigate the students’ bio-related progression during years 1 to 3, through questions about the current educational focus of the program, current order of the bio-based courses, preparation during the 1 to 3 years for the future, and the general view from the students regarding the educational quality at LTH. The survey was sent to all active students starting the program 2009-2012, in total 169 individuals. A majority, 84 %, of the students were pleased with the sequence of the bio-courses. Four bio-based courses were highlighted as the most important in the survey. Together, they represent various aspects of the Biotechnology program and follow a clear progression i.e. Microbiology – Biochemistry - Bioprocess Technology - Gene Technology. In summary, a majority of the students were overall satisfied with the educational focus of the first three years. This shows that
the students recognize the need to have a deep knowledge in biology, chemistry and mathematics before continuing with the next two years of the program and later on to work as Biotechnology engineers.
